Revised Captain Jack Poster
As Jacob dug up this old Captain Jack 'Bad Guy' poster from last season, I decided to welcome SJax to the Bucks with a revised post-trade upgrade. Note the (inconspicuous & hopeful!) editing of the byline :)
Anyway, now that that's done, does anyone else get the feeling that Jax may have already sealed his early exit fate from the Bucks with his public contract extension demands? If the lockout creates a complete cancellation of the '11-'12 season, may we never see Cap'n Jack in a Bucks uni?
